## Further reading

If you're poking at the export retry logic in Carthorn, start with `retry_queue.py` — it's where failed exports from the Driftwell pipeline land before the backoff scheduler picks them up. A few gotchas: retries are capped at five attempts, partial exports are never resumed (they restart from scratch), and the dead-letter bucket gets swept weekly. Past maintainers left good notes on why we chose restart-over-resume. The full design doc and retry flowcharts live on the internal page below.

operations page: https://jenkins.torvadyn.local/build/deploy/display/pages/611247f0a622ae80

## Tuning

The receipt mailer (Almsgate) batches donation receipts and sends through the Thornquay relay. On-call: if the queue backs up, resist the urge to crank batch size — the relay rate-limits per connection, and bigger batches just mean bigger retries. Scale worker count first, then shorten the flush interval. Dedupe window must stay longer than the retry horizon or donors get duplicate receipts, which generates tickets. All knobs live in one place and are read at worker start. Current production values follow.

tuning table, kajop-yafof:
QUOTAS = {
    "wenath": 10,
    "ulaael": 5,
}

# Pagination config — Lanternfish Public API
#
# Welcome aboard. All list endpoints are cursor-paginated; offset params
# were removed in v3. PAGE_SIZE_DEFAULT=25 and PAGE_SIZE_MAX=100 are hard
# caps enforced at the gateway, not per-route. Cursors are opaque — never
# parse them client-side or in tests. Raising PAGE_SIZE_MAX needs a perf
# review first. Cursors are signed before leaving the service, and the
# signing secret is set on the line directly below.

vault entry, yagef-bahop: COURIER_KEY29=5cc62eb51255862256337c33c5be9